BoundField.GetDesignTimeValue Method
Retrieves the value used for a field's value when rendering the BoundField object in a designer.
Namespace: System.Web.UI.WebControls
Assembly: System.Web (in System.Web.dll)
The GetDesignTimeValue method is a helper method used to determine what value to display for a field when rendering the BoundField object in a designer. If real data cannot be retrieved from the data source at design time, the value returned by this method is displayed instead.

This method is used primarily by control developers. |
When extending the BoundField class, you can override this method to return a different value to display for the field in a designer.
